Exactly, I was talking about Fastweb but we have a different view on
what to block. As we are using dnsbls for irc purposes and have a large
Italian user base, blocking one of their ISPs is not practicable for us.

> We are perhaps going somewhat OT here, but we use CBL (XBL actually, that
> contains CBL) in Italy for business traffic with no significant FP issues.
> If you refer to Fastweb, who indeed uses NAT for broadband pools so
> that thousand of users are behind a single IP: blocking the
> Fastweb residential NAT is completely safe and I think it is a "must".
> There are no real mail servers coming out of those IPs.
> They are permanently in CBL becayse they emit worms constantly
> (there is always at least an infected users in thousands).
